Im glad we dont play UM or FSU this year both of those teams would still give us L's.  What records say and what kind of athletes you have on the field can be decieving.  The best team athletically we've seen is rugters which isnt saying much.  UL and WVU will be the fist teams we play with elite talent like UM and FSU, lets not get carried away here.  

You must mean that "elite level" talent in louisville that got wrecked last year in our stadium.  WVU beat us, but it didn't look like they beat us on talent.  They beat us on execution.  Missed tackles and blown assignments hurt the D, and we all know what hurt us on offense.  The coaches didn't pin that loss on talent, and neither should fans.  WVU was the better team not because of talent, but because they OUTPLAYED us.  Much like we outplayed louisville.  Good teams show up with that caliper play every week.

You say not to look at schools based on records.  Instead, your logic points towards picking places being good merely because of their name.  News flash: 6-6 nebraska a few years ago wasn't really that good.  These miami and fsu teams are better than that, but if they finish with 4+ losses, they aren't that good either.  Good teams are consistent.

Reality is somewhere between the two.  Saying Miami or FSU are sure L's for USF this year is ignorant.  Those teams look awful compared to what they usually field, especially on offense.  I'm not sure weatherford or wright could even throw our corners out of how we were playing tonight (play corners off allowing more safety support and force the offense to make sustained drives via intermediate passing).  Neither are the premier QB's they were hyped to be yet.

I hold judgment for now.  How teams do across a season start to finish is what matters.
